ABSTRACT:
The present invention entails a method and apparatus for automatically glue-bonding scrim to a non-woven fiber mat. The fiber mat and scrim are both conveyed or advanced towards a pair of compression rollers. Prior to reaching the compression rollers, a series of glue guns direct a spray of glue onto one side of either the fiber mat or the scrim. Thereafter, the fiber mat and scrim are fed through the pair of compression rollers that press the scrim and fiber mat together to form a bonded fiber mat-scrim composite. From the compression rollers, the final formed fiber mat-scrim composite is conveyed to a take-up station where the composite is overlapped or wound into a roll.
